Ethical Considerations of AI in Healthcare: Navigating Challenges and Ensuring Equity

The integration of artificial intelligence models into healthcare presents a significant opportunity to enhance patient care and optimize processes. However, this transformative technology also raises several ethical concerns that demand careful scrutiny. One paramount concern is the possibility of algorithmic bias, which can unequally impact vulnerable populations, exacerbating existing health inequities. It is imperative to develop and implement AI systems that are explainable, ensuring fairness and impartiality in healthcare delivery.

  • Another critical ethical aspect is the preservation of patient privacy and anonymity. AI-powered applications often process private health data, raising concerns about potential breaches and misuse. Stringent datagovernance measures must be established to protect patient information and maintain public trust.
  • Furthermore, the increasing reliance on AI in healthcare raises concerns about the role of human clinicians. It is vital to strike a harmony between leveraging AI's capabilities and preserving the patient-centered approach that is fundamental to effective healthcare.

Navigating these ethical dilemmas requires a multi-faceted strategy involving actors from across the healthcare ecosystem. This includes healthcare professionals working collaboratively to define principles that guarantee responsible and equitable use of AI in healthcare.

Harnessing Data for Impact

In today's rapidly evolving healthcare landscape, the ability to leverage data-driven insights is paramount. Artificial intelligence (AI) technologies are revolutionizing healthcare operations and resource allocation by providing advanced analytical capabilities. By analyzing vast troves of medical records, AI algorithms can identify trends that would be difficult or impossible for humans to detect. These insights enable healthcare organizations to optimize various aspects of their operations, including patient care. For example, AI-powered predictive models can forecast patient admissions, allowing hospitals to effectively manage resources and reduce wait times.

Through data-driven decision making, healthcare providers can improve patient outcomes, streamline operations, and maximize efficiency.
